
Over several months, this developer delivered gameplay and safety enhancements across multiple Space Station 14 repositories, including space-wizards/space-station-14 and space-syndicate/space-station-14. They implemented features such as a ConfirmableAction UI for irreversible actions, balanced ichor healing, and improved chemical dispensing precision, using C#, YAML, and configuration management. Their work emphasized cross-repo consistency, regulatory compliance, and gameplay realism, such as replacing hazardous recipe components and refining metabolism models. Each change was tracked with clear commits and issue references, demonstrating disciplined version control and a focus on maintainability, test coverage, and user experience in game development and UI systems.

January 2026 – Space Station 14 chemistry subsystem: Focused feature delivery and system stabilization. Implemented Pill and Stomach Chemistry Interaction Restriction to prevent chemical reactions inside pills and in stomachs, improving realism and gameplay balance. The change is tracked under issue #41457 and committed as 766f429fd9a0604e5cc82d27ee829b27f542a541. No major bugs fixed this month; emphasis on reliability, test coverage, and maintainability.

Concise monthly summary focusing on key accomplishments and business value for 2025-09. The primary work centered on balancing ichor healing across two station projects to improve combat fairness and maintainability. Delivered evenly distributed ichor healing across brute, burn, and toxin damage with a slight overall reduction to maintain balance. This supports predictable gameplay, reduces edge-case healing exploits, and enables faster tuning in future patches.
